Open access, open data, FAIR Data and their implications for life sciences researchers.

Fiona Murphy1

  • 1Murphy Mitchell Consulting Ltd, Chichester, U.K.

Emerging Topics in Life Sciences
|February 3, 2021
PubMed
Summary

Life sciences research is rapidly evolving with new technologies and policies. This review addresses challenges researchers face and proposes cultural and reward system changes for navigating these shifts in the research ecosystem.

Area of Science:

  • Life Sciences
  • Research Ecosystems
  • Scientific Publishing

Background:

  • Life sciences often lead research ecosystem innovations due to technological advancements and funder interest.
  • Individual researchers have lagged in adapting to these evolving research practices and publication landscapes.

Purpose of the Study:

  • To review the challenges life scientists face with emerging publication outlets, funder policies, ethical considerations, and career incentives.
  • To outline necessary cultural and reward system changes for integrating new research ecosystem developments.

Main Methods:

  • Literature review of current trends in research ecosystems.
  • Analysis of challenges and opportunities for life scientists.
  • Synthesis of recommendations for navigating the transforming research landscape.

Main Results:

  • Identification of key challenges including adapting to new publication models and funder mandates.
  • Articulation of the need for significant cultural and reward system adjustments within scientific institutions.
  • Provision of resources and next steps for researchers.

Conclusions:

  • Life scientists must actively engage with the evolving research ecosystem.
  • Cultural and reward system reforms are crucial for successful adaptation.
  • Proactive navigation strategies are essential for researchers to thrive.
